REAL PROPERTY ACT 1886 - SECT 121

121—Registrar-General may record surrender

If a lessee has given written notice to the lessor, or the agent of the lessor, of his or her intention to give up possession of land comprised in a registered lease, the Registrar-General may, on application by the lessor in the appropriate form, and on production of such evidence as the Registrar-General may require that the lessee has abandoned the occupation of the land comprised in the lease, make a record in the Register Book, and the record will then operate as a surrender of the lease.
